Pros

Duro is a great place for individuals to expand their creativity and learn about all aspects of engineering. You will get an opportunity to work with a talented and diverse team of engineers who honestly care about your personal development. The CEO even has a small library with engineering and leadership books to help you expand your skills. From the beginning, you will get a sense of ownership over the projects you work on and will have significant input into the development of the device. The Duro UAS team does a great job at listening to new ideas and work them out to turn them into physical solutions to their product. Duro UAS has given me the confidence and skills I needed when beginning my career in engineering. Amazing and honest people who invest their time into employees to ensure continuous growth of both the employee and the product. If you want to work on meaningful projects with a great team, I highly recommend working at Duro UAS.

Cons

As with all startup companies, there will be a degree of openness to where new products are going in terms of end-user and final use cases. But this is also the fun part where you can have significant input into the direction of products and take part in all aspects of product development such as initial consumer research and R&D.

Pros

Great entry level engineering experience with a variety of different softwares and scenarios from Solidworks to CNC machining. Fantastic upper management willing to help with situations and listen to different ideas. Very helpful colleagues, very easy to work in a team because the communication tools are really well utilized such as Telegram and Producteev.

Cons

Some projects take a long time to complete but for good reason because they are very crucial to the design of the autonomous underwater vehicle.
